The brief

Senate Republicans have formally introduced changes to the Clarity Act, a piece of legislation focused on the regulation of cryptocurrency. According to reports from POLITICO Pro and Investor's Business Daily, the updated text of the bill has been unveiled as the Senate prepares for a key floor vote scheduled for next week. This legislative move signals a concerted effort by the Republican caucus to finalize the framework of the bill before it reaches the floor for a final decision. The introduction of these changes comes at a critical juncture in the legislative process, as the specifics of the bill's language are refined to address the complexities of digital asset oversight. Coverage from theHill emphasizes that Senator Cynthia Lummis is actively ramping up pressure on Democrats regarding the cryptocurrency bill. The reporting indicates that the push for the bill's passage is becoming more aggressive as the deadline for the vote approaches.

The coordinated effort between the unveiling of the updated text and the public pressure campaigns suggests a strategic push by Republican leadership to secure a majority or force a definitive stance from the opposition. While the updated text is now public, the specific nature of the modifications remains the central focus of the current political discourse surrounding the act. This development is significant because the Clarity Act aims to provide a structured legal environment for the cryptocurrency industry, which has long faced regulatory ambiguity. The timing of these changes, occurring just days before a high-stakes floor vote, highlights the volatility and urgency of the legislative debate. The involvement of Senator Lummis, a prominent advocate for digital asset legislation, underscores the importance of the bill to the Republican business agenda. The focus on creating clarity through the Clarity Act is intended to resolve ongoing disputes over how digital assets should be categorized and managed within the United States financial system.
